Keya, of Indian origin, refers to a monsoon flower, symbolizing beauty, grace, and the renewal of nature during the rainy season. The name evokes a sense of freshness and elegance, often associated with the vibrant and fragrant blooms that thrive in the monsoon. It is a cherished name in Indian culture, reflecting the deep connection to nature and its cycles.
